Push Ups is the diss track with Drake responding to various beefs, namely his conflicts with Kendrick Lamar and Metro Boomin that were notably escalated in March-April 2024 through several songs (e.g. “Like That”, “Magic Don Juan (Princess Diana)”, “All To Myself”, “Show of Hands”) across WE DON’T TRUST YOU and WE STILL DON’T TRUST YOU, Metro and Future’s duology of collaborative albums. The track was initially previewed on April 13, 2024.
